Discovering Alfama
Why start your Lisbon adventure in the Alfama neighborhood? This historic district offers a glimpse into the city’s past.
Wander the narrow, winding streets lined with colorful houses, local shops, and charming cafes. Climb the steep hills to reach the Sao Jorge Castle, offering panoramic views of the city.
Visit the grand Lisbon Cathedral, the oldest church in the city. Enjoy the melancholic sounds of fado music, Portugal’s soulful folk genre, at a local restaurant.
Alfama’s authentic atmosphere and well-preserved architecture make it a must-see on any Lisbon itinerary.

Marveling at Jerónimos Monastery
Towering over the Belém district, the Jerónimos Monastery stands as a breathtaking testament to Portugal’s architectural prowess and rich cultural heritage.
This 16th-century masterpiece boasts:
- Ornate Manueline-style architecture, a unique Portuguese blend of Gothic and Renaissance elements.
- Intricate stonework and intricate details that captivate visitors.
- The tomb of the renowned explorer Vasco da Gama, honoring Portugal’s Age of Discovery.
Visitors can marvel at the monastery’s grandeur, enjoy its history, and gain insights into the country’s past.

Savoring the Local Cuisine
Lisbon’s vibrant food scene offers a delightful culinary journey, allowing visitors to savor the flavors that define Portuguese gastronomy.
From traditional pastéis de nata (custard tarts) to hearty bacalhau (salted cod) dishes, the city’s restaurants and cafés showcase the country’s rich culinary heritage.
Visitors can indulge in fresh seafood caught along the coast, sample world-renowned Portuguese wines, and discover regional specialties like cozido à portuguesa (meat and vegetable stew).
With an abundance of open-air markets and gourmet food shops, Lisbon provides ample opportunities to stock up on local delicacies and recreate the flavors of Portugal at home.

A Glimpse Into Lisbon’s History
Though Lisbon’s history stretches back over 2,000 years, the city’s architectural gems and cultural landmarks offer a captivating glimpse into its storied past.
Explore:
-
The Jerónimos Monastery, a UNESCO World Heritage site that showcases the finest examples of Manueline architecture, a unique Portuguese style.
-
The Castelo de São Jorge, a majestic castle overlooking the city, which has been a fortified site since the 5th century.
-
The Praça do Comércio, a grand 18th-century square that once served as the city’s commercial center and now offers stunning views of the Tagus River.
